Output 62e00be64aec816326512aefef6c06c833d329910ca1326ed15ff88eca10b16e:3

value
3758775
script pubkey
OP_0 OP_PUSHBYTES_20 38ea2c58acb02e379078df67bca652047a681351
address
bc1q8r4zck9vkqhr0yrcmanmefjjq3axsy63tjst5e
transaction
62e00be64aec816326512aefef6c06c833d329910ca1326ed15ff88eca10b16e
spent
true